Output d1d969f8d076bc95cff94c82308009ccc1944e1751ad01e4e8482bb9cb9ecc8e:29

value
907975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 305b0d0457a1eeac12ba95931b81ca55ff158b12 OP_EQUAL
address
366hS5KvREZxxts3Jn6MhGPJ9a3HkpX6Hf
transaction
d1d969f8d076bc95cff94c82308009ccc1944e1751ad01e4e8482bb9cb9ecc8e
confirmations
136388
spent
true